This flaw affects the Windows shell on several older Windows client and server releases. A local user who can run a crafted application may bypass intended impersonation limits and gain higher privileges. The source bundle does not show remote exploitation or confirmed active abuse. Exposure is most likely on unpatched Windows Vista SP2, Server 2008 SP2/R2 SP1, Windows 7 SP1, Windows 8/8.1, Server 2012/R2, Windows RT, and early Windows 10 systems. Treat as a legacy Windows hardening and patch assurance issue. It is not documented here as remotely exploitable or actively exploited, but it can worsen compromise impact when an attacker already has local access. Mitigation focus: Apply Microsoft guidance and security updates from MS15-080.; Prioritize unsupported or legacy Windows systems listed in the advisory.; Restrict local code execution for untrusted users where patching is delayed..
